Water Heater Burst CleanupA failed water heater releases 40-80 gallons instantly, flooding the surrounding area with water that spreads quickly through nearby rooms. What causes standing water to appear in basements without any visible leaks?

Standing water in your Jasper, GA basement can appear from sources you cannot see directly. Hydrostatic pressure forces moisture through porous concrete during wet periods. We often find water entering through microscopic cracks in the concrete that are invisible but allow significant water intrusion. Also, condensation from temperature differences can accumulate into puddles, though this is less common than groundwater intrusion.
